We provide comprehensive paediatric therapy services for children from infancy through adolescence. Our team specializes in early intervention for children as young as 6 months, and we continue supporting children up to 18 years of age with developmental, behavioral, and learning challenges.

We provide therapy for a wide range of conditions including Autism Spectrum Disorder (ASD),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D), Down Syndrome, Global Developmental Delay, Speech and Language Delays, Learning Disabilities, Sensory Processing Disorders, Behavioral Challenges, and Motor Skill Delays. Our multidisciplinary approach ensures comprehensive support for each child's unique needs.

We utilize evidence-based approaches including Applied Behaviour Therapy (ABT), Autism Rehabilitation, Play and Group Therapy, Early Childhood Development programs, Sensory Integration, Handwriting without Tears, TEACCH methodology,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), and Brain Gym techniques. Each child receives a personalized therapy plan based on their specific needs and goals.

Therapy session duration varies based on the type of therapy and your child's needs. Individual sessions typically last 45-60 minutes, while group therapy sessions may be 60-90 minutes. Initial assessments are usually longer (60-90 minutes) to ensure a comprehensive evaluation of your child's strengths and challenges.

Progress varies for each child based on their individual needs, the frequency of therapy sessions, and consistency of home practice. Many parents notice improvements within 3-6 months of regular therapy. We provide regular progress reports and adjust therapy plans as needed to ensure optimal outcomes. Early intervention typically shows faster results.

Yes, parent involvement is crucial to your child's success. We offer parent education sessions, home-based therapy guidance, and family counseling. Our therapists work closely with parents to teach strategies and techniques that can be practiced at home, ensuring continuity of care and maximizing therapy outcomes.

Our comprehensive assessment includes developmental milestone evaluation, Autism Spectrum Disorder screening, learning disability assessment, and identification of your child's strengths and challenges. The process involves parent interviews, direct observation, standardized assessments, and collaboration with our multidisciplinary team to create a personalized therapy plan.
